Pop phenom Taylor Swift collects magazine covers as if they're trading cards, but it wasn't until today (October 8) that she made a very special addition to her deck: her very first front-and-center feature for GQ as part of its November 2015 issue. 

In a release that will include stories on Amber Rose, Jaden Smith and a to-be-named war criminal (okay!), T-Swift smolders in a scaled-down, no-frills look. Styling centers on a neutral dress, obscured two-piece bikini and hair that says "who needs an up-to-code shower when you can just take a dip in the ocean, instead?"

"Thanks @GQMagazine for my first cover :)" the singer tweeted with the image after the announcement was made.

The magazine's website says the interview—conducted by Chuck Klosterman—will include musings on Kanye West, dodging paparazzi and taking phone calls from fellow Hollywood elite. Most importantly, it'll dive into Swift's enduring entertainment impact.

"If you don’t take Swift seriously, you don’t take contemporary music seriously," Klosterman wrote in a small preview. "There’s simply no antecedent for this kind of career: a cross-genre, youth-oriented, critically acclaimed colossus based entirely on the intuitive songwriting merits of a single female artist. It’s as if mid-period Garth Brooks was also early Liz Phair, minus the hat and the swearing. As a phenomenon, it’s absolutely new."
